TOP STORIES THE FINAL PRESIDENTIAL DEBATE will have a new feature: muted microphones. President Trump and Joe Biden will have two minutes to speak uninterrupted at the start of each segment, followed by a period of open discussion. It airs Thursday on NBC. NPR MAIL-IN BALLOTS IN PENNSYLVANIA can be counted up to three days after Election Day, the Supreme Court said, refusing a Republican effort to prevent a pandemic-related extension. THE WASHINGTON POST THE U.S. CHARGED six Russian intelligence officials with carrying out some of the world's most destructive cyberattacks, including on the 2018 Winter Olympics and the 2017 French election8. THE WALL STREET JOURNAL A GOVERNMENT WATCHDOG will investigate whether Trump officials improperly interfered with the coronavirus response at the CDC and the FDA, Senate Democrats announced. POLITICO GHISLAINE MAXWELL lost her bid to block the release of a deposition she gave in 2016 concerning her relationship with the late financier and sex offender Jeffrey Epstein. MIAMI HERALD A WORLD SERIES unlike any other begins today. The Tampa Bay Rays and Los Angeles Dodgers will play at a neutral site in Texas in front of a limited crowd.
